Jacob Realizations

This past year Quest has been busy working on establishing our community and our public 'outreach' center for spirituality and the arts called onfortyfive in our newly leased building downtown St. Catharines. We have had many, what we now refer to as, Jacob Realizations, along the way. By Jacob Realization we are referring to Genesis 28:16 that reads:

"Jacob, awaking from his sleep, said “Truly the Lord is in this place and I was not conscious (aware) of it till now!”

It Takes A Community

Phil Wagler, pastor of Kingsfield (Zurich Mennonite Church)

 

A couple years ago my son wanted to play baseball.  I played ball as a kid and so, wanting to be a good Dad, I signed up to coach as well.  I was partnered with another father I barely knew, let’s call him Joe, but he knew I was that strange pastor-guy. We ended up having a hoot.  I loved the time with him.  I think he began to know pastor-guys don’t bite.
